0 Replies Latest reply: May 24, 2013 12:40 PM by user1764116 RSS

    ERROR USING INCLUSIVE GATEWAY -EXIT_TOKEN_METADATA

    user1764116
      Hi All,

      I am using the oralce vm soabpm-vm 11.1.1.6-ps5.

      I have a process where i use a lo of complex gaway, inclusive and parallel.
      I can provide the image on demand, as i have no possibility to share.
      When the workflow reach the final inlcusive gateway where all the paths "collapse" i retrieve the following , error:
      <May 24, 2013 7:19:25 PM CEST> <Error> <oracle.soa.bpel.engine.dispatch> <BEA-000000> <failed to handle message
      ORABPEL-02118

      Variant not found.
      The variable "EXIT_TOKEN_METADATA" is not declared in the current scope. All variables must be declared in the scope before being accessed.
      This was an internal error. The flow was not generated correctly by the BPMN compiler.
      Contact Oracle Support Services. Provide the error message, the composite source, and the exception stack trace in the log files (with the logging level set to debug mode).

           at com.collaxa.cube.engine.core.Scope.getVariantRV(Scope.java:585)
           at com.collaxa.cube.engine.core.Scope.getAsObjectRV(Scope.java:575)
           at com.collaxa.cube.engine.core.Scope.getAsObject(Scope.java:881)
           at oracle.bpm.bpmn.engine.model.blocks.BaseBPMNActivityBlock.getExitTokenMetadata(BaseBPMNActivityBlock.java:142)
           at oracle.bpm.bpmn.engine.model.blocks.BaseBPMNActivityBlock.generateExitTokens(BaseBPMNActivityBlock.java:126)
           at com.collaxa.cube.engine.ext.bpel.common.BaseBPELCubeBlock.until(BaseBPELCubeBlock.java:563)
           at oracle.bpm.bpmn.engine.model.blocks.BaseBPMNActivityBlock.until(BaseBPMNActivityBlock.java:94)
           at com.collaxa.cube.engine.CubeEngine.checkUntil(CubeEngine.java:3854)
           at com.collaxa.cube.engine.CubeEngine.finalizeActivity(CubeEngine.java:3126)
           at com.collaxa.cube.engine.CubeEngine.checkBlockConditions(CubeEngine.java:3811)
           at com.collaxa.cube.engine.CubeEngine.performActivity(CubeEngine.java:2712)
           at com.collaxa.cube.engine.CubeEngine._handleWorkItem(CubeEngine.java:1190)
           at com.collaxa.cube.engine.CubeEngine.handleWorkItem(CubeEngine.java:1093)
           at com.collaxa.cube.engine.dispatch.message.instance.PerformMessageHandler.handleLocal(PerformMessageHandler.java:78)
           at com.collaxa.cube.engine.dispatch.DispatchHelper.handleLocalMessage(DispatchHelper.java:218)
           at com.collaxa.cube.engine.dispatch.DispatchHelper.sendMemory(DispatchHelper.java:297)
           at com.collaxa.cube.engine.CubeEngine.endRequest(CubeEngine.java:4609)
           at com.collaxa.cube.engine.CubeEngine.endRequest(CubeEngine.java:4541)
           at com.collaxa.cube.engine.CubeEngine._callbackPerformer(CubeEngine.java:1392)
           at com.collaxa.cube.engine.CubeEngine.callbackPerformer(CubeEngine.java:1321)
           at com.collaxa.cube.engine.delivery.DeliveryHelper.callbackPerformer(DeliveryHelper.java:396)
           at com.collaxa.cube.engine.delivery.DeliveryService.handleCallback(DeliveryService.java:926)
           at com.collaxa.cube.engine.delivery.DeliveryService.resolveCallback(DeliveryService.java:805)
           at com.collaxa.cube.engine.ejb.impl.CubeDeliveryBean.resolveCallback(CubeDeliveryBean.java:266)
           at sun.reflect.GeneratedMethodAccessor20240.invoke(Unknown Source)
           at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
           at java.lang.reflect.Method.invoke(Method.java:597)
           at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:149)
           at com.bea.core.repackaged.springframework.aop.support.DelegatingIntroductionInterceptor.doProceed(DelegatingIntroductionInterceptor.java:131)
           at com.bea.core.repackaged.springframework.aop.support.DelegatingIntroductionInterceptor.invoke(DelegatingIntroductionInterceptor.java:119)
           at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171)
           at com.oracle.pitchfork.spi.MethodInvocationVisitorImpl.visit(MethodInvocationVisitorImpl.java:34)
           at weblogic.ejb.container.injection.EnvironmentInterceptorCallbackImpl.callback(EnvironmentInterceptorCallbackImpl.java:54)
           at com.oracle.pitchfork.spi.EnvironmentInterceptor.invoke(EnvironmentInterceptor.java:42)
           at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171)
           at com.bea.core.repackaged.springframework.aop.interceptor.ExposeInvocationInterceptor.invoke(ExposeInvocationInterceptor.java:89)
           at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171)
           at com.bea.core.repackaged.springframework.aop.support.DelegatingIntroductionInterceptor.doProceed(DelegatingIntroductionInterceptor.java:131)
           at com.bea.core.repackaged.springframework.aop.support.DelegatingIntroductionInterceptor.invoke(DelegatingIntroductionInterceptor.java:119)
           at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171)
           at com.bea.core.repackaged.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:204)
           at $Proxy331.resolveCallback(Unknown Source)
           at oracle.bpm.bpmn.engine.ejb.impl.BPMNDeliveryBean_of8dk6_ICubeDeliveryLocalBeanImpl.__WL_invoke(Unknown Source)
           at weblogic.ejb.container.internal.SessionLocalMethodInvoker.invoke(SessionLocalMethodInvoker.java:39)
           at oracle.bpm.bpmn.engine.ejb.impl.BPMNDeliveryBean_of8dk6_ICubeDeliveryLocalBeanImpl.resolveCallback(Unknown Source)
           at com.collaxa.cube.engine.dispatch.message.delivery.ResolveCallbackMessageHandler.handle(ResolveCallbackMessageHandler.java:41)
           at com.collaxa.cube.engine.dispatch.DispatchHelper.handleMessage(DispatchHelper.java:140)
           at com.collaxa.cube.engine.dispatch.BaseDispatchTask.process(BaseDispatchTask.java:88)
           at com.collaxa.cube.engine.dispatch.BaseDispatchTask.run(BaseDispatchTask.java:65)
           at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:887)
           at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:909)
           at com.collaxa.cube.engine.dispatch.Dispatcher$ContextCapturingThreadFactory$2.run(Dispatcher.java:850)
           at java.lang.Thread.run(Thread.java:662)
      >
      <May 24, 2013 7:19:25 PM CEST> <Error> <oracle.soa.bpel.engine.dispatch> <BEA-000000> <Failed to handle dispatch message ... exception ORABPEL-05002

      Message handle error.
      error while attempting to process the message "com.collaxa.cube.engine.dispatch.message.delivery.ResolveCallbackMessage"; the reported exception is: Variant not found.
      The variable "EXIT_TOKEN_METADATA" is not declared in the current scope. All variables must be declared in the scope before being accessed.
      This was an internal error. The flow was not generated correctly by the BPMN compiler.
      Contact Oracle Support Services. Provide the error message, the composite source, and the exception stack trace in the log files (with the logging level set to debug mode).

      This error contained an exception thrown by the message handler.
      Check the exception trace in the log (with logging level set to debug mode).

      ORABPEL-05002

      Message handle error.
      error while attempting to process the message "com.collaxa.cube.engine.dispatch.message.delivery.ResolveCallbackMessage"; the reported exception is: Variant not found.
      The variable "EXIT_TOKEN_METADATA" is not declared in the current scope. All variables must be declared in the scope before being accessed.
      This was an internal error. The flow was not generated correctly by the BPMN compiler.
      Contact Oracle Support Services. Provide the error message, the composite source, and the exception stack trace in the log files (with the logging level set to debug mode).

      This error contained an exception thrown by the message handler.
      Check the exception trace in the log (with logging level set to debug mode).

           at com.collaxa.cube.engine.dispatch.DispatchHelper.handleMessage(DispatchHelper.java:205)
           at com.collaxa.cube.engine.dispatch.BaseDispatchTask.process(BaseDispatchTask.java:88)
           at com.collaxa.cube.engine.dispatch.BaseDispatchTask.run(BaseDispatchTask.java:65)
           at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:887)
           at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:909)
           at com.collaxa.cube.engine.dispatch.Dispatcher$ContextCapturingThreadFactory$2.run(Dispatcher.java:850)
           at java.lang.Thread.run(Thread.java:662)
      >

      Can sameone provide some lights?

      Regards Piero